CRecordset::MoveFirst
Publicado: abril de 2016
Torna um registro para o primeiro registro no primeiro rowset atual.
Sintaxe
void MoveFirst( );
Comentários
Independentemente de busca da linha de volume foi implementado, este será sempre o primeiro registro no conjunto de registros.
Você não precisa chamar MoveFirst imediatamente após você abre o conjunto de registros. Em o momento, o primeiro registro (se houver) é automaticamente o registro atual.
Dica
Essa função de membro é inválido para conjuntos de registros somente encaminhamentos.
Dica
Quando você move com um conjunto de registros, você não pode ignorar registros excluídos. Consulte a função de membro de IsDeleted para obter detalhes.
Aviso
Chamar qualquer um de Mover funciona gera uma exceção se o recordset não tem nenhum registro. Para determinar se o recordset ter quaisquer registros, chame IsBOF e IsEOF.
Dica
Se você chamar qualquer um de Mover funciona quando o registro atual é atualizado ou adicionado, atualizações é perdido sem aviso.
Para obter mais informações sobre navegação do conjunto de registros, consulte os artigos conjunto de registros: Rolagem (ODBC) e conjunto de registros: Indexadores e posições absolutas (ODBC). Para obter mais informações sobre a linha em massa que pesquisa, consulte o artigo conjunto de registros: Para buscar registros em massa (ODBC).
Exceções
Exception
Condition
Esse método pode lançar exceções do tipo CDBException* e CMemoryException*.
Exemplo
Consulte o exemplo para IsBOF.
Requisitos
Cabeçalho: afxdb.h
Consulte também
Classe de CRecordset
Gráfico da hierarquia
CRecordset::Move
CRecordset::MoveLast
CRecordset::MoveNext
CRecordset::MovePrev
CRecordset::IsBOF
CRecordset::IsEOF